Simulation model A model expressed by a program running on a digital computer, analog computer, or hybrid computer. Use an appropriate simulation language or program.

Physical models, mathematical models and structural models can generally be transformed into simulation models. Experiments on the system itself on the effects of different control strategies or design variables on the system, or on the effects that may occur if the system is subjected to certain perturbations, are not always possible. The reasons are various. For example, experiments can be expensive; The system may be unstable, and experiments may upset the balance of the system and cause danger; The time constant of the system is large and the experiment takes a long time. The system to be designed does not yet exist. In this case, it is effective to establish the simulation model of the system. For example, the biological process of methanation is an anaerobic fermentation process that produces methane due to decomposition by bacteria. According to the knowledge of biochemistry, the simulation model of the process can be established, the steady-state value of the process can be sought by computer, and various starting methods can be studied. These studies are almost impossible to do on the system itself, because it is technically difficult to keep the process in a steady state, and the biomethanation process is slow to start, taking several weeks. However, if the (simulation) model is used on a computer, the start-up process of methanation takes only a few minutes.
